com.groupbyinc.flux.index.mapper.FieldMapper$MultiFields$Builder.class Maven / Gradle / Ivy
???? 4 ? @com/groupbyinc/flux/index/mapper/FieldMapper$MultiFields$Builder java/lang/Object FieldMapper.java ;com/groupbyinc/flux/common/collect/ImmutableOpenMap$Builder 3com/groupbyinc/flux/common/collect/ImmutableOpenMap Builder /com/groupbyinc/flux/index/mapper/Mapper$Builder 'com/groupbyinc/flux/index/mapper/Mapper
8com/groupbyinc/flux/index/mapper/FieldMapper$MultiFields ,com/groupbyinc/flux/index/mapper/FieldMapper MultiFields 4com/groupbyinc/flux/index/mapper/FieldMapper$Builder 6com/groupbyinc/flux/index/mapper/Mapper$BuilderContext BuilderContext .com/groupbyinc/flux/index/mapper/FieldMapper$1 mapperBuilders =Lcom/groupbyinc/flux/common/collect/ImmutableOpenMap$Builder; ?Lcom/groupbyinc/flux/common/collect/ImmutableOpenMap$Builder; $assertionsDisabled Z ()V !
" builder ?()Lcom/groupbyinc/flux/common/collect/ImmutableOpenMap$Builder; $ %
& ( this BLcom/groupbyinc/flux/index/mapper/FieldMapper$MultiFields$Builder; add u(Lcom/groupbyinc/flux/index/mapper/Mapper$Builder;)Lcom/groupbyinc/flux/index/mapper/FieldMapper$MultiFields$Builder; name ()Ljava/lang/String; . /
0 put 8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; 2 3
4 1Lcom/groupbyinc/flux/index/mapper/Mapper$Builder; build ?(Lcom/groupbyinc/flux/index/mapper/FieldMapper$Builder;Lcom/groupbyinc/flux/index/mapper/Mapper$BuilderContext;)Lcom/groupbyinc/flux/index/mapper/FieldMapper$MultiFields; isEmpty ()Z 9 :
; empty <()Lcom/groupbyinc/flux/index/mapper/FieldMapper$MultiFields; = >
? path 0()Lcom/groupbyinc/flux/index/mapper/ContentPath; A B
C
0 ,com/groupbyinc/flux/index/mapper/ContentPath F (Ljava/lang/String;)V , H
G I iterator ()Ljava/util/Iterator; K L
M java/util/Iterator O hasNext Q : P R next ()Ljava/lang/Object; T U P V Gcom/groupbyinc/flux/common/carrotsearch/hppc/cursors/ObjectObjectCursor X key Ljava/lang/Object; Z [ Y \ java/lang/String ^ value ` [ Y a c(Lcom/groupbyinc/flux/index/mapper/Mapper$BuilderContext;)Lcom/groupbyinc/flux/index/mapper/Mapper; 7 c
d f java/lang/AssertionError h
i " remove k !
G l cast n %
o 7()Lcom/groupbyinc/flux/common/collect/ImmutableOpenMap; 7 q
r h(Lcom/groupbyinc/flux/common/collect/ImmutableOpenMap;Lcom/groupbyinc/flux/index/mapper/FieldMapper$1;)V t
u Ljava/lang/String; mapper )Lcom/groupbyinc/flux/index/mapper/Mapper; cursor ?Lcom/groupbyinc/flux/common/carrotsearch/hppc/cursors/ObjectObjectCursor; ILcom/groupbyinc/flux/common/carrotsearch/hppc/cursors/ObjectObjectCursor; mappers Lcom/groupbyinc/flux/common/collect/ImmutableOpenMap$Builder; mainFieldBuilder 6Lcom/groupbyinc/flux/index/mapper/FieldMapper$Builder; context 8Lcom/groupbyinc/flux/index/mapper/Mapper$BuilderContext; java/lang/Class ? desiredAssertionStatus ? :
? ? Signature Code LocalVariableTable LineNumberTable LocalVariableTypeTable
StackMapTable
SourceFile InnerClasses ! ? ! ? : *? #*? '? )? ? * + ?
? ? , - ? G *? )+? 1+? 5W*? ? * + $ 6 ?
?
? 7 8 ? ? ?*? )?